Trip Type: Business Review 7 of 45Great Location
The hotel was centrally located near all of our destinations. It was very easy to access from the interstate, and parking was not an issue. The room was not spectacular, but it was great if you are only looking for a place to sleep - which most business travlers are. I felt that my room was clean and tidy. I slept great in their beds, and enjoyed the huge window I could open in my room. The hotel is old and could use some updates, but overall it is a good place to stay for a few days.

Trip Type: Business Review 12 of 45Excellent breakfast
Hotel good for the money. Very good breakfast. However, don't get a room that has access to the outside (traffic noise, safety issues). Room inside with door to locked hallway better. Upstairs room away from street best to keep out sound from people talking near the bar.

Trip Type: Business Review 15 of 45Inexpensive Alternative in Downtown SLC
The hotel is ideally located in walking distance from downtown. There are nicer hotels surrounding it, but for the lower price, this hotel is sufficient. The facility was under construction, so it was unslightly. Inside the rooms, it looked like a cheap motel (ugly wallpaper, some minor water damage). Great amenities such as a free breakfast and wireless internet. I was able to get a lot of work done in the hotel and went downtown for dinner. It seems that most people who stayed there were skiers and snowboarders in their 20s.
